摘要
从已发表论文和相关数据库中收集到与ABA代谢有关数据,构建脱落酸代谢网络图;根据信号传递网络性质,获得ABA信号传递中所需要的信号分子、受体、第二信使和激酶等信息.应用CellNetAnalyzer软件分析ABA信号传递网络,获得了信号传递路径与网络冗余性,为研究植物ABA代谢调控机理提供依据.
Abscisic acid (ABA) is a major phytohormone, which plays a key role in plant growth and development as well as in ad- aptation to environment stress. Based on the available data, the metabolic pathway of ABA in plant was developed in this paper. Al- so, a signal network of ABA was constructed in plant, which included signal molecules, receptors, second messengers and protein kinases. The signal network of ABA was further analyzed using CellNetAnalyzer software, which provides new insight into the regu- latory mechanism of ABA in plants.
